Output 91f66a9a96e6e463357f150b5a665c3bbb2aadffab5c7667907a8bd76cd69c64:6

value
110558
script pubkey
OP_0 OP_PUSHBYTES_20 bd7aa8b633940ce264d33d38cc2a1d57953f078b
address
bc1qh4a23d3njsxwyexn85uvc2sa272n7putuzz224
transaction
91f66a9a96e6e463357f150b5a665c3bbb2aadffab5c7667907a8bd76cd69c64
spent
true